Understanding Vacuum Cleaners: Types and Their Functions
Before we dive into the specific models recommended by Consumer Reports, it’s essential to understand the different types of vacuum cleaners available, as this knowledge can inform your choice based on your cleaning needs.
1. Upright Vacuums
Upright vacuums are popular for their powerful suction and ability to cover large areas efficiently. They are ideal for carpeted spaces and usually come with various attachments for versatile cleaning.
2. Canister Vacuums
Canister vacuums typically feature a separate canister for the motor and dust collection, connected by a flexible hose. They are excellent for cleaning hard-to-reach areas and are generally lighter than their upright counterparts.
3. Robotic Vacuums
Robotic vacuums offer convenience and automation, allowing users to program cleaning schedules and let the device navigate on its own. They are most effective for light cleaning and maintenance.
4. Stick Vacuums
Stick vacuums, also known as cordless vacuums, are lightweight and easy to maneuver, making them ideal for quick clean-ups. They often come with rechargeable batteries and can be used on both carpets and hard floors.
5. Handheld Vacuums
Handheld vacuums are compact and portable, perfect for tackling small messes, car interiors, or tight spaces. They can be corded or cordless, making them convenient for various situations.

Key Features to Look For When Choosing a Vacuum Cleaner
While Consumer Reports provides valuable recommendations, selecting the right vacuum for your needs often depends on personal preferences and specific household requirements. Here are some key features to consider:
1. Suction Power
The suction power of a vacuum is critical for effectively removing dust, dirt, and pet hair. Look for models that offer adjustable suction settings for cleaning different surfaces.
2. Weight and Maneuverability
The weight of the vacuum can significantly influence your cleaning experience. Consider lightweight models if you have a multi-level home. A vacuum that is easy to maneuver is also essential for effortless cleaning.
3. Filtration System
For allergy sufferers, a vacuum with a HEPA filtration system is highly recommended. It ensures that allergens are captured within the vacuum and not released back into the air.
4. Noise Levels
Vacuum cleaners can be quite noisy, which can be an issue for households with young children or pets. Look for models that highlight quiet operation to maintain a peaceful environment.
5. Attachments and Accessories
Consider the attachments that come with the vacuum, such as crevice tools, upholstery brushes, or pet hair attachments. These can enhance the versatility and efficiency of your cleaning.

What criteria does Consumer Reports use to evaluate vacuum cleaners?
Consumer Reports evaluates vacuum cleaners based on various criteria, including cleaning performance, ease of use, noise levels, and value for money. They conduct extensive testing on different surfaces, such as carpets and hardwood floors, to determine how effectively each vacuum cleans. The cleaning performance is often rated based on the vacuum’s ability to pick up dirt and debris, as well as how well it performs on pet hair.
In addition to performance, Consumer Reports also assesses the design and maneuverability of vacuum cleaners. Factors like weight, cord length, and the ease of emptying the dustbin are evaluated to ensure that users can comfortably use the vacuum. The organization also considers the energy efficiency of the models and their durability over time. Overall, the comprehensive tests provide a well-rounded picture of each vacuum’s strengths and weaknesses.

How often should I replace my vacuum cleaner?
Generally, the lifespan of a vacuum cleaner can vary depending on the type and brand, but many models can last between 5 to 10 years with proper maintenance. Key factors that might indicate it’s time for a replacement include significant reductions in suction power, frequent repairs, or if it becomes excessively noisy while operating. Some users may find that they prefer to upgrade to a newer model that offers better technology, such as improved filtration systems or smart features.
Regular maintenance can also extend the life of your vacuum cleaner. This includes emptying the dustbin or changing the bags frequently, cleaning or replacing filters, and ensuring that hoses and brushes are free from clogs. By following these maintenance tips and keeping an eye on performance, you can make an informed decision on when to invest in a new vacuum cleaner.

How do I maintain my vacuum cleaner for optimal performance?
To maintain your vacuum cleaner for optimal performance, it’s essential to follow a regular cleaning schedule for the unit. Empty the dustbin or replace vacuum bags when they are full to ensure maximum suction power. Additionally, clean or replace filters as recommended by the manufacturer, as clogged filters can significantly reduce efficiency and airflow.
Another critical maintenance task is to inspect and clean the brush roll and hoses periodically. Remove any hair or debris that may have gotten tangled, as this can affect the vacuum’s cleaning ability. Regularly check for obstructions in the hose and ensure that all parts are securely connected. By diligently taking care of your vacuum cleaner, you can prolong its lifespan and maintain effective cleaning performance.
